    Abstract: A linkage for releasably securing a fiber optic cable is provided. The linkage includes a central body having a longitudinal axis. The linkage also includes at least two cuffs that are each operatively connected to the central body. Each cuff is defined by a top face, a bottom face, and a lateral face. The lateral face includes an opening such that each cuff is configured to releasably receive a portion of the cable therein. The at least two cuffs includes a first cuff and a second cuff. The first cuff and the second cuff extend in opposing directions transverse to the longitudinal axis of the central body. A cable arrangement including at least two linkages joined together to form a linkage chain and a method for using the linkage chain to releasably secure at least one cable are also provided.

    Abstract: A device includes an electrode stack including a plurality of conductive anodes, a plurality of conductive cathodes, a plurality of separators arranged between the conductive anodes and the conductive cathodes, and a dielectric material disposed on a surface of each of the conductive anodes. The stack has a top surface, a bottom surface, and an edge extending between the top surface and the bottom surface. A continuous electrically insulating film overlies the edge, peripheral portions of the top surface and peripheral portions of the bottom surface so that a central portion of the top surface and a central portion of the bottom surface are exposed. An electrolyte is disposed between the conductive anodes and the conductive cathodes.

    Abstract: An undersea hydraulic coupling member having a ring-shaped seal with multiple sealing surfaces extending radially inwardly therefrom is disclosed. The multiple sealing surfaces help guide the probe of the male coupling member into the female member without the risk of drag or galling of the receiving chamber or metal seal retained therein. The seal has an interfit with reverse inclined shoulders in the female member to restrain the seal from moving radially inwardly due to vacuum or low pressure. The seal also includes an internal biasing element to restrain the seal from moving radially inwardly during de-mating of the coupling members.

    Abstract: Methods of depolymerizing polyolefin-based material into useful petrochemical products using styrene oligomers or polymers, and heat are described. The styrene oligomers or polymers improve the depolymerization reaction by decreasing the halftime for the depolymerization, which results in a higher depolymerization rate and a shorter residence time in the depolymerization unit, allowing for a predictable depolymerization reaction, and decreasing the branching or aromatic formations in the product.

    Abstract: A robotic end-effector comprises a pair of members being movable with respect to one another and a bladder on at least one of the members. The bladder can comprise a filler within the bladder. The filler can comprise a plurality of jamming particles and a plurality of elongate resilient spacers. The jamming particles are operable to flow within the bladder and to contact and engage with the elongate resilient spacers where flow characteristics vary within the bladder. The bladder with the filler can comprise at least two configurations: a compliant configuration in which a shape of the bladder and filler are changeable, and a stiff configuration in which change in shape of the bladder and filler are resisted.
